本文介绍了作者在研制万能试验用风扇及其叶片角度检测仪的基础上,通过改变叶片数目、内外径比值与出口安装角β_2的优化试验研究,使175F-1型柴油机冷却风扇(叶片型状与尺寸不变)风量增大7%,消耗功率降低14%,噪声降低2.5dB(A),并总结出了冷却风扇设计的一些规律。  相似文献

随着汽车工业的发展和人们对驾驶舒适性要求的不断提高,汽车冷却风扇组件(CFM)离散噪声水平的控制与改善日趋重要.在CFM设计的早期,寻找一种能够快速预测离散噪声的方法有助于设计师缩短设计周期,提高工作效率.为此,提出一种动-静叶片相位调制的组合方法来控制CFM的谐波噪声,即通过控制CFM叶片的角度分布参数来降低CFM噪声频谱中的二次谐波以及三次谐波成分;基于静叶(定子叶片或者支撑筋)阵列的声学百叶窗效应,设计静叶角度分布参数,使CFM噪声频谱中的一次谐波成分进一步降低,从整体上改善CFM的离散噪声水平.通过7叶片风扇分别与6静叶和8静叶的组合对所提出的方法进行实验验证,结果表明其与理论预测结果较为吻合.  相似文献

发动机舱热管理逐渐成为提高发动机性能的重点问题,为此在传统乘用车的单风扇系统上设计了5种矩阵风扇,并利用数值模拟技术分析了阵型对冷却模块空气侧流场的影响,在此基础上引入导风管进一步研究了冷却模块的空气质量流量及前端热回流效果。结果表明:相比单风扇系统,矩阵风扇型式下通过散热器的空气质量流量有所提升,特别在高速工况下,受冲压气流的作用散热器表面的速度均匀度提高,通过散热器的空气质量流量提升,前端热回流减少;引入导风管后不仅能够进一步提高车辆在高速工况下通过散热器的进气量,而且可以降低怠速时冷凝器迎风面温度;结合导风管的矩阵风扇可在不减少冷却模块进气量的前提下,通过降低风扇转速来减少冷却系统的能耗,进而提高燃油经济性,抑制怠速时车辆前端的热回流,改善冷却模块的换热性能。  相似文献

为探索发动机冷却风扇变转速气流场、声场和噪声传播特性,建造了发动机冷却系统试验台和研制了465Q型发动机轴流风扇。首先,通过调节6挡风扇转速,对风扇轴功率、散热器正面不同半径10测点静压强、总压强和噪声声压级进行了测量,同时完成护风圈出口不同半径6测点静压强、总压强和噪声声压级,以及散热器外不同半径3个方向6测点噪声声压级的测量。然后,计算出风扇变转速流量、全压和效率等特性参数,绘制了风扇变转速散热器正面和护风圈出口气流场和声场压强、风速、声压级分布曲线及风扇变转速性能曲线。最后,根据试验数据拟合出转速-风量、转速-效率等经验计算公式,给出噪声声压级与位移半径和转速之间约束方程式,验证发动机轴流风扇变转速噪声声压级换算满足对数比例定律。通过比较日本机械工程师学会实验统计数据,本研究最大比声压级为37.8 dB在其所测21~38 dB范围内,证明本研究结果达到较高的精确度。经过综合分析阐明了发动机冷却风扇流场与声场主要特征及流动和传播规律,提出了高效低噪风扇优化设计改进的具体措施。本研究结果可为发动机冷却风扇的优化配套设计提供参考。  相似文献

为了提高发动机舱散热性能,提升风扇效率,研究了冷却风扇导流罩对汽车冷却模块流动性能的影响.在整车环境下对某乘用车的发动机舱冷却模块进行了CFD仿真分析,对比了在有无风扇罩2种情况下发动机舱冷却模块的性能,并对具有几种不同过渡截面倾角的风扇导流罩进行了分析.结果表明:汽车低速行驶时,冷却模块中风扇导流罩对冷却空气有一定的引导作用,使得风扇在车速较低的工况中也能较好地起到压升作用,使冷却空气能够通过散热器,从而冷却动力系统和发动机舱;在汽车高速行驶时,冷却模块中风扇罩对冷却空气有一定的阻力作用,风扇导流罩过渡段倾角越大,气体由于气流偏转损失的能量就越小,可以提高风扇效率从而降低能耗.  相似文献

理论推导与室内实验相结合,建立了低渗透非均质砂岩油藏启动压力梯度确定方法。首先借助油藏流场与电场相似的原理,推导了非均质砂岩油藏启动压力梯度计算公式。其次基于稳定流实验方法,建立了非均质砂岩油藏启动压力梯度测试方法。结果表明:低渗透非均质砂岩油藏的启动压力梯度确定遵循两个等效原则。平面非均质油藏的启动压力梯度等于各级渗透率段的启动压力梯度关于长度的加权平均;纵向非均质油藏的启动压力梯度等于各渗透率层的启动压力梯度关于渗透率与渗流面积乘积的加权平均。研究成果可用于有效指导低渗透非均质砂岩油藏的合理井距确定,促进该类油藏的高效开发。  相似文献
